Bumpe in Winter

In winter (December, January and February), Bumpe sees average daytime highs around 32°C and overnight lows near 22°C, with 70 mm of rain over about 16 wet days across the season. It is the warmest season of the year and the driest season of the year.

Over the season highs climb from about 30°C in early December to 34°C by late February. The sky is clear or mostly clear about 48% of the time across winter, and the air most often feels oppressive.

Over the season highs climb from about 30°C in early December to 34°C by late February.

A typical winter day in Bumpe reaches about 32°C and drops to 22°C overnight. The warmest of the three months is February, the coolest December.

How winter really feels in Bumpe

Once humidity and wind are folded in, winter brings about 90 days that feel above 32°C and 0 that feel at or below 0°C.

In winter, Bumpe overlaps its dust season. The full year is below, with each hazard's peak months called out.

Bumpe's monsoon runs May–October, when most of the year's rain falls.

Bumpe sees seasonal dust haze (February–April), heaviest in February.

Clear-sky midday UV across winter averages around 10 (very high — sun protection essential). The full-year curve, shaded by WHO exposure level, is below.

Under clear skies, the midday UV index in Bumpe peaks around August 21 at about 13 (extreme) — sunscreen, a hat and midday shade are essential. It bottoms out near December 15 at about 8 (very high).

The index reaches 3 or more — the level where the WHO recommends sun protection — every month of the year.

Air quality in Bumpe is worst in April — around 202 µg/m³ PM2.5 (very unhealthy), about 19.4× the cleanest month (August, 10 µg/m³).

Modeled monthly averages (CAMS reanalysis, 2015–2024).

Location & terrain

Where is Bumpe?

Bumpe sits at 7.9°N, 11.9°W, 38 m above sea level, in Sierra Leone. The nearest listed city is Bo, 20 km away.

Topography around Bumpe

How much the land rises and falls, and what covers it, within 3, 16 and 80 km of Bumpe.

Within 3 km, the terrain around Bumpe has only modest variations in elevation — a maximum elevation change of 49 m around an average of 39 m above sea level; within 16 km, only modest variations in elevation — a maximum elevation change of 132 m; within 80 km, large variations in elevation — a maximum elevation change of 820 m.

The land around Bumpe is covered by trees (46%) and shrubs (36%) within 3 km, trees (41%), shrubs (38%) and grassland (21%) within 16 km, and trees (57%) and shrubs (20%) within 80 km.
